Kuwaiti defense sources confirmed that the country’s air defense systems remain on high alert due to an increased threat of Iranian drones. The development was verified by multiple eyewitnesses and defense personnel who chose to remain anonymous.
According to the eyewitnesses, several Iranian-made drones have been intercepted by Kuwait’s state-of-the-art air defense systems over the past 72 hours. “Our defense systems have identified and engaged the enemy drones, preventing potential harm to our military personnel, civilians, and key infrastructure,” an unnamed Kuwaiti defense official said.
The source of the drones is suspected to be Iran, with which Kuwait has had strained relations in recent years. This latest incident is part of a larger geopolitical landscape between the two nations, particularly given the heightened tensions following the United States’ withdrawal from the Joint Comprehensive Plan of Action, a nuclear agreement between Iran and world powers.
Kuwait’s defense officials declined to disclose further details, including the exact numbers of drones intercepted or any casualties resulting from the incursion. However, sources familiar with the matter stated that the country’s military has upgraded its air defense capabilities in anticipation of potential Iranian aggression.
“We continue to prioritize the safety and security of Kuwaiti citizens and our military personnel,” said the official. “While the situation remains unpredictable, we are well-prepared to tackle emerging threats.”
